With the Hadid sisters at their prime supermodel status, it’s time for a new flock of it-girls to dominate the runway.
Celebrity children are beginning to fill these spots, from Cindy Crawford’s daughter to Sylvester Stallone’s.
Kaia Gerber, 16 year old daughter of Crawford, was designed for the runway, and made her first fashion week debut at Calvin Klein’s Spring 2018 show, her walk almost as iconic as Naomi Cambell’s.
Having walked Topshop and Chanel (twice), Sistine Stallone is hanging out in New York this week, sitting front row at shows like Tom Ford and Ralph Lauren. Stallone will also be walking Zadig and Voltaire, stamping her name on the seasons hottest event.
Along with being up-and-coming supermodels, Gerber and Stallone are the newest trendsetters, and the cool-girls with the styles to watch for.
